79分布式电商项目 - 阿里大于短信发送
2023-09-11 14:15:41 时间
阿里大于简介
阿里大于是阿里云旗下产品,融合了三大运营商的通信能力,通过将传统通信业务和能力与互联网相结合,创新融合阿里巴巴生态内容,全力为中小企业和开发者提供优质服务阿里大于提供包括短信、语音、流量直充、私密专线、店铺手机号等个性化服务。通过阿里大于打通三大运营商通信能力,全面融合阿里巴巴生态,以开放 API 及 SDK 的方式向开发者提供通信和数据服务,更好地支撑企业业务发展和创新服务。
短信申请
1 注册账户
首先我们先进入“阿里大于” www.alidayu.com (https://dayu.aliyun.com/)
注册账号后,再在手机下载“阿里云”应用,登陆,然后进行在线实名认证。
2 登录系统
使用刚才注册的账号进行登陆。
点击进入控制台
点击使用短信服务
3 申请签名
4 申请模板
5 创建 accessKey
SDK安装
从阿里云通信官网上下载 Demo 工程
解压后导入 Eclipce
红线框起来的两个工程就是阿里云通信的依赖 jar 源码,我们将其安装到本地仓库
删除 aliyun-java-sdk-core 的单元测试类
本地 jar 包安装后 alicom-dysms-api 工程引入依赖
<dependencies>
<dependency>
<groupId>com.aliyun</groupId>
<artifactId>aliyun-java-sdk-dysmsapi</artifactId>
<version>1.0.0-SNAPSHOT</version>
</dependency>
<dependency>
<groupId>com.aliyun</groupId>
<artifactId>aliyun-java-sdk-core</artifactId>
<version>3.2.5</version>
</dependency>
</dependencies>
红叉消失了
发送短信测试
(1)打开 SmsDemo
替换下列几处代码
这个 accessKeyId 和 accessSecret 到刚才申请过的手机号,短信签名和模板号
模板参数
number 是我们申请模板时写的参数
执行 main 方法就可以在手机收到短信
相关文章
- [置顶]这些.NET开源项目你知道吗?让.NET开源来得更加猛烈些吧!(第二辑)
- Maven 项目依赖的Jar包瘦身
- 阿里云开源业内首个应用多活项目 AppActive,与社区共建云原生容灾标准
- 阿里云 OpenYurt 成为 CNCF 沙箱项目,加速原生 Kubernetes 边缘场景全覆盖
- 3-crm项目-kingadmin,先实现一个所有表的列表页面,
- spring boot:构建多模块项目(spring boot 2.3.1)
- [内部项目]i前端如何增加一个页面
- ThinkPHP中:多个项目共享同一个session问题
- @vue/cli 4.5.13:创建一个vue.js3.x项目(vue.js 3.2.4)
- 【GO】k8s 管理系统项目23[前端部分–工作负载-Pod]
- Atitit spirngboot 访问 html文件总结 自设计web服务器原理与实现 Url路由压力,读取url,获得项目更路径绝对路径,拼接为文件路径。读取文建内容输出即可 目录路径 u
- 【项目实战】阿里云轻量云服务器中安装Docker
- 在阿里云创建子域名,配置nginx,使用pm2部署node项目到ubuntu服务器
- Code::Blocks项目配置基础
- 使用Jquery+EasyUI进行框架项目开发案例解说之中的一个---员工管理源代码分享
- 终于跑通分布式事务框架tcc-transaction的示例项目
- 如何应对面试项目经验这一关?阿里有经验的来教你
- Servlet小项目 | 基于纯Servlet手写一个单表的CRUD操作
- 【Spring Boot】SpringBoot项目jar、war包启动解析
- jenkins调用shell脚本实现自动上线完整项目---此项目中用到了git parameter、choise parameter参数化构建(五)